Braves to sell $151 burger at Truist Park with option to buy World Series ring for $25,000

The Atlanta Braves are the defending World Series champions and on Opening Day of the 2022 season at Truist Park are unveiling a burger worth $151 to celebrate.

The half-pound waygu beef burger, called "The World Champions Burger," is served on a toasted, Irish-buttered brioche bun. The other toppings are pan-fried eggs, gold-leaf-wrapped Hudson Valley foie gras, grilled cold water lobster tail, heirloom tomato, garden-fresh Bibb lettuce, Tillamook cheddar cheese and truffle aioli.

Parmesan waffle fries are served on the side.

The $151 price tag is in honor of the Braves' 151st year of existence, going back to their 1871 start as the Boston Red Stockings.

A replica World Series championship ring comes with the burger. A limited-edition original ring is also available – for $25,000.
